Abstract
Transformer encapsulating jig provided by the utility model, pedestal including boss-shaped, perforative first through hole is offered along the vertical direction of boss-shaped, it is set to the left slider of the side of the pedestal, it is set to the right sliding block of the other side of the pedestal, and the second through-hole can be formed after left slider and the close contact of right sliding block, aperture of the aperture of first through hole less than the second through-hole, the pedestal of roll passes through the second through-hole and enters in first through hole, and the winding section of roll is located in the second through-hole after the first through hole clamping, colloid is poured into the second through-hole, after colloid solidification, it is whole to form encapsulating coiling for colloid and spiral at this time, left slider and right sliding block are separated to the left and right sides again, take out roll, and the encapsulating coiling formed can integrally take out together with roll, encapsulating coiling entirety is separated with roll again, this is practical The transformer encapsulating jig of novel offer is easy to use, and colloid and jig after solidification are easily isolated, and may be reused, reduces costs.

Currently, for encapsulating type power transformer product with excellent insulation performance, sealing is complete in electronic transformer production field, it can
The feature high by property degree, environmental suitability is strong, by the favor of numerous instrument and meter producers, market prospects are very considerable.Often
The pot electronics transformer of rule is the transformer semi-finished product that will install iron core in production, is placed in prefabricated encapsulating shell, then
The casting epoxy resin into encapsulating shell fills out the remaining space in encapsulating shell using the flow feature of epoxy resin liquid
It fills, seal, play the effect of reinforced insulation protection.
In the prior art, the technical disadvantages of encapsulating type transformer are first to make a container, are then injected into epoxy resin, by
After solidification can and container combination cannot separate, and only destroy container itself, cause container that cannot reuse, cost compared with
It is high.

Fig. 1 to 4 is please referred to, transformer encapsulating jig 10 provided by the embodiment of the utility model includes pedestal 110, left slider
120, right sliding block 130, guide post 140, left limit block 150 and right limit block 160.The structure of various components described further below.
The pedestal 110 is in boss-shaped, offers perforative first through hole 111 along the vertical direction of the boss-shaped.It can
To understand, pedestal 110 is in actual design, it is not limited to boss-shaped, it can also be using other structure designs.
Left slider 120 is removably correspondingly arranged in the side of the pedestal 110.It is appreciated that the shape of left slider 120
Pedestal 110 is cooperated to design, it is different according to the shape of left slider 120 described in the shape of pedestal 110.
Left slider 130 is removably correspondingly arranged in the other side of the pedestal 110.It is appreciated that the shape of right sliding block 130
Shape cooperates pedestal 110 to design, and the shape of right sliding block 130 according to the shape of pedestal 110 is different.
Further, the left slider 120 can form the second through-hole 112 after being in close contact with the right sliding block 130, described
The aperture of first through hole 111 is less than the aperture of second through-hole 112.
Preferably, the first through hole 111 is overlapped with the center of circle where second through-hole 112.
It is appreciated that the pedestal 211 of the roll 210 can due to being wound with spiral 220 on transformer coiling axis 210
Across second through-hole 112 and enter in the first through hole 111, and the winding section of the roll 210 is by described first
It is located in second through-hole 112 after 111 clamping of through-hole, pours into colloid in second through-hole 112, after colloid solidification,
It is whole to form encapsulating coiling for colloid and spiral at this time, then left slider 120 and right sliding block 130 are separated to the left and right sides, take out around
Spool 210, and the encapsulating coiling formed can integrally take out together with roll, then encapsulating coiling entirety and roll 210 are divided
From, due to after solidifying colloid and jig be easily isolated, and jig itself will not be destroyed, may be reused, reduce costs.
In some preferred embodiments, the transformer encapsulating jig 10 further includes guide post 140, the guide post 140 according to
It is secondary to cross the left slider 120, the pedestal 110 and the right sliding block 130.
It is appreciated that can be real by the left slider 120, the pedestal 110 and the right sliding block 130 by guide post 140
On present same level direction.
In some preferred embodiments, the end body of the guide post 140 and the left slider 120 and the right sliding block 130
Between be provided with elastic component 141, the left slider 120 and the right cunning can be made by applying pressure to the elastic component 141
Block 130 is in close contact.Further, the elastic component 141 is spring.It is appreciated that elastic component 141 can also for elastic slice and
Other elastic devices.
Colloid is poured into second through-hole 112 it is appreciated that working as, and in colloid solidification process, can generate tension push
The left slider 120 and the right sliding block 130, elastic component 141 can prevent left slider 120 and the right sliding block 130 from sliding, prevent
Leak adhesive.
Further, the guide post is 2, and mutually horizontally disposed.
In some preferred embodiments, the transformer encapsulating jig 10 further includes being set on the left slider 120
Left limit block 140 and the right limit block 150 that is set on the right sliding block 130, when the left slider 120 and the right sliding block
130 when moving toward one another under external force, and the outside of the left slider 120 and the right sliding block 130 exceeds the pedestal 110
When, the left limit block 140 and the right limit block 150 can pedestal 110 described in clamping, avoid the left slider 120 and described
Right sliding block 130 does relative motion under the elastic component 141 effect.
In some preferred embodiments, the surface of the transformer encapsulating jig 10 contacted with epoxy resin is coated with
Teflon.
It is appreciated that transformer encapsulating jig 10 selects the corrosion resistant steel of high rigidity, and looking-glass finish, while again
Teflon is plated, to keep jig plane light and caking property low, the colloid and jig after solidification are easily isolated.
